AIR-SAP2602E-C-K9 is 2600 series wireless access point in standalone mode, which offers a low-cost, entry-level solution with no requiring wireless controller. AIR-SAP2602E-C-K9 offers base-level wireless functionality with the high-performance, high-flexibility to support unique requirement for scale and mobility services. Standalone model and controller base access point can be interchangeable by upgrade or downgrade the system IOS to satisfy the needs by add services over time by adding a controller, which means, a controller is required to support voice, location services, guest access, and advanced security.

2600 series standalone model deliver the highest level of IEEE 802.11n performance which sustains up to 450-Mbps data rate, and 3*4 MIMO technology with three-spatial stream provides optimal coverage to ensure best possible end user experience on the wireless network.

 

AIR-SAP2602E-C-K9 Specifications

Model info: Ā AIR-CAP2602E-C-K9 Ā 
Product Description Cisco Aironet 2600 Series Access Points with External antennas Ā 
Devide Type Wireless Access point Ā 
Regulatory domain C regulatory domain Ā 
Supported wireless LAN controllers ā— Cisco 2500 Series Wireless Controllers
ā— Cisco Wireless Controller Module for ISR G2
ā— Cisco Wireless Services Module 2 (WiSM2) for Catalyst 6500 Series Switches
ā— Cisco 5500 Series Wireless Controllers
ā— Cisco Flex 7500 Series Wireless Controllers
Software Cisco Unified Wireless Network Software Release 7.2.110 or later. Ā 
Data rates supported ā— 802.11a: up to 54 Mbps
ā— 802.11g: up to 54 Mbps
ā— 802.11n on 2.4 GHz: up to 450Mbps
Maximum number of nonoverlapping channels 5 GHz
ā— 802.11a:
ā—¦ 20 MHz: 21
ā— 802.11n:
ā—¦ 20 MHz: 21
ā—¦ 40 MHz: 9
2.4 GHz
ā— 802.11b/g:
ā—¦ 20 MHz: 3
ā— 802.11n:
ā—¦ 20 MHz: 3
Antenna (purchase separately) ā— Certified for use with antenna gains up to 6 dBi (2.4 GHz and 5 GHz) ā— Cisco offers the industry’s broadest selection of 802.11n antennas delivering optimal coverage for a variety of deployment scenarios
Interfaces ā— 10/100/1000BASE-T autosensing (RJ-45) ā— Management console port (RJ-45)
System memory ā— 256 MB DRAM ā— 32 MB flash
Power consumption 15 Watts Ā 
IEEE standards ā— IEEE 802.11a/b/g, 802.11n, 802.11h, 802.11d Ā 
Security ā— 802.11i, Wi-Fi Protected Access 2 (WPA2), WPA
ā— 802.1X
ā— Advanced Encryption Standards (AES), Temporal Key Integrity Protocol (TKIP)
Extensible Authentication Protocol (EAP) types ā— EAP-Transport Layer Security (TLS)
ā— EAP-Tunneled TLS (TTLS) or Microsoft Challenge Handshake Authentication Protocol Version 2 (MSCHAPv2)
ā— Protected EAP (PEAP) v0 or EAP-MSCHAPv2
ā— EAP-Flexible Authentication via Secure Tunneling (FAST)
ā— PEAP v1 or EAP-Generic Token Card (GTC)
ā— EAP-Subscriber Identity Module (SIM)
Frequency band and 20-MHz operating channels A (A reg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.462 GHz; 11 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.500 to 5.700 GHz; 8 channels
(excludes 5.600 to 5.640 GHz)
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
C (C reg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
D (D reg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.462 GHz; 11 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
E (E reg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.500 to 5.700 GHz; 8 channels
(excludes 5.600 to 5.640 GHz)
H (H reg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.150 to 5.350 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
I (I reg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
K (K reg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.500 to 5.620 GHz; 7 channels
ā— 5.745 to 5.805 GHz; 4 channels
N (N reg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.462 GHz; 11 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
Q (Q reg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.500 to 5.700 GHz; 11 channels
R (R reg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.660 to 5,805 GHz; 7 channels
S (S reg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.472 GHz; 13 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.500 to 5.700 GHz;, 11 channels
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
T (T reg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.462 GHz; 11 channels
ā— 5.280 to 5.320 GHz; 3 channels
ā— 5.500 to 5.700 GHz; 8 channels
(excludes 5.600 to 5.640 GHz)
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
Z (Z regulatory domain):
ā— 2.412 to 2.462 GHz; 11 channels
ā— 5.180 to 5.320 GHz; 8 channels
ā— 5.500 to 5.700 GHz; 8 channels
(excludes 5.600 to 5.640 GHz)
ā— 5.745 to 5.825 GHz; 5 channels
Environmental ā— Nonoperating (storage) temperature: -22 to 158°F (-30 to 70°C)
ā— Nonoperating (storage) Altitude Test: 25˚C, 15,000 ft.
ā— Operating temperature: -4 to 131°F (-20 to 55°C)
ā— Operating humidity: 10 to 90 % (noncondensing)
ā— Operating Altitude Test: 40˚C, 9843 ft.
